Narcotics Anonymous Resources in Toronto

Beyond meetings, the NA fellowship in Toronto, Kansas offers several resources to support recovery. NA literature, including the Basic Text and the "Just for Today" daily meditation book, provides guidance for everyday challenges in recovery.

Phone lists are commonly available at meetings in Toronto, giving members the ability to reach out to other recovering addicts between meetings. This support network is especially valuable in early recovery when cravings or difficult emotions arise.

NA also provides informational pamphlets (IPs) on a wide range of topics, from sponsorship to living clean in society. These resources, available at most Toronto meetings, offer practical advice grounded in the collective experience of recovering addicts.

How much time should I set aside for a meeting in Toronto, Kansas?

Most NA meetings in Toronto, Kansas last about an hour. Some, such as speaker or step study meetings, may run a little longer. Meetings generally start and end on time, so you can plan around them.

How do I find a sponsor in Toronto, Kansas?

Keep coming back to meetings in Toronto, Kansas and the Woodson area and get to know members. When someone's experience resonates with you, ask them to be your sponsor. Members are usually glad to help a newcomer.

Can I attend NA in Toronto, Kansas while seeing a therapist or counselor?

Absolutely. The fellowship in Toronto, Kansas complements professional care rather than replacing it. People across the Woodson area often combine NA meetings with therapy, treatment, or medical care.

Do I need to be clean before attending NA in Toronto, Kansas?

No. You can walk into a meeting in Toronto, Kansas exactly as you are. The only requirement is a desire to stop using, and plenty of members across the Woodson area attended their first meeting while still using.
